Abstract
The utility model provides a seat post anti-theft structure and a bicycle. The seat rod anti-theft structure is arranged in a middle tube of a bicycle and comprises a seat rod and a seat rod clamp, wherein the seat rod is movably inserted into the middle tube and comprises a limiting groove, and the seat rod clamp comprises a retaining ring, a radial through hole, an elastic positioning piece and an anti-theft screw piece. The retaining ring is sleeved at one end of the middle pipe, the radial through hole is positioned in the retaining ring and is correspondingly communicated with the hole of the middle pipe, and the elastic positioning piece is movably accommodated in the radial through hole and protrudes into the hole; the anti-theft screw is screwed in the radial through hole to limit the elastic positioning piece in the radial through hole. When the seat rod moves towards the end along an axial direction relative to the middle pipe, the elastic positioning piece is abutted against the limiting groove and limited by the limiting groove, so that the seat rod is prevented from being separated from the middle pipe. Thereby effectively preventing the seat post from being stolen.

Technical Field
The present invention relates to a seat post structure and a bicycle, and more particularly, to an anti-theft seat post structure and a bicycle capable of preventing a seat post from being stolen.
Background
Generally, a bicycle has a seat post mounted on a center tube, the seat post being provided with a seat cushion, and the height of the seat cushion can be adjusted by relative movement of the seat post and the center tube. In order to quickly adjust the length of the seat post, a quick-release seat post clamp can be sleeved on the middle tube and comprises a C-shaped buckle and a wrench, and the C-shaped buckle is used for tightening the middle tube so as to fix the height of the middle tube and the seat post; when the wrench is wrenched, the opening of the C-shaped buckle is enlarged to release the pressing of the middle pipe, and the user can pull the seat post to adjust the height of the seat post.
However, since the quick release seat rod clamp can be operated by hands, anyone can operate the quick release seat rod clamp to remove the seat rod from the middle tube, so that the seat rod is easy to be stolen and property loss is caused.
In view of the above, how to prevent the seat post from being stolen is an object of the related art.

Referring to fig. 1 and 2, fig. 1 is a schematic perspective view illustrating a seat bar anti-theft structure 100 applied to a middle tube C1 according to a first embodiment of the present invention, and fig. 2 is an exploded schematic view illustrating the seat bar anti-theft structure 100 and the middle tube C1 of the first embodiment of fig. 1. The seat post anti-theft structure 100 is disposed on a middle tube C1 of a bicycle (not shown in the first embodiment), the seat post anti-theft structure 100 includes a seat post 110 and a seat post clip 120, the seat post 110 is movably inserted into the middle tube C1 and includes a limiting groove 113, and the seat post clip 120 includes a retaining ring 121, a radial through hole 122, an elastic positioning element 124 and an anti-theft screw 123. The retaining ring 121 is sleeved at one end of the middle pipe C1, the radial through hole 122 is located in the retaining ring 121 and correspondingly communicated with the hole C11 of the middle pipe C1, and the elastic positioning member 124 is movably accommodated in the radial through hole 122 and protrudes into the hole C11; the anti-theft screw 123 is screwed in the radial through hole 122 to limit the elastic positioning member 124 in the radial through hole 122. When the seat post 110 moves toward the end along an axial direction I1 (shown in fig. 3) relative to the middle tube C1, the elastic positioning element 124 abuts against the limiting groove 113 and is limited by the limiting groove 113, so as to prevent the seat post 110 from separating from the middle tube C1.
Therefore, the elastic positioning element 124 can cooperate with the limiting groove 113 to block the seat post 110 from being separated from the middle pipe C1, and the anti-theft screw 123 can limit the elastic positioning element 124 in the radial through hole 122, and the elastic positioning element 124 cannot be removed unless a special tool is used to remove the anti-theft screw 123, so that the seat post 110 can be effectively prevented from being stolen. Details of the seat post anti-theft structure 100 will be described later.
Referring to fig. 3 and 4 together with fig. 2, fig. 3 is a schematic cross-sectional view of the seat post anti-theft structure 100 and the middle tube C1 of the first embodiment of fig. 1, and fig. 4 is a schematic cross-sectional view of the seat post anti-theft structure 100 and the middle tube C1 of the first embodiment of fig. 1. The seat post 110 is configured to be disposed on a seat cushion (not shown in the first embodiment) of a bicycle, and the seat post 110 further includes a lower tube 112, an upper tube 111 and a height adjusting mechanism 114, the upper tube 111 is movably inserted into the lower tube 112, the height adjusting mechanism 114 is disposed inside the upper tube 111 and the lower tube 112, the height adjusting mechanism 114 is actuated to allow the upper tube 111 to move relative to the lower tube 112, and the limiting groove 113 is disposed on the lower tube 112 and has a circular groove structure.
Specifically, the seat post 110 may further include a pivoted cam 115, and the height adjustment mechanism 114 may include an actuating rod 1141, a tube (not shown), a valve (not shown) and a piston (not shown), the tube contains a fluid, the actuating rod 1141 extends into the tube, when the cam 115 is connected to the cable, the cam 115 pushes the actuating rod 1141 to open the valve, and the fluid flows relative to the piston to generate a relative displacement between the upper tube 111 and the lower tube 112. In other embodiments, the height adjustment mechanism can be driven by the electrical control unit, and the motor is actuated by a wireless or wired signal, so as to achieve the effect of pushing the actuating rod to move upwards to open the valve. Alternatively, the seat post may be formed of a hollow tube, not limited to the above disclosure.
The middle tube C1 may include a groove C12, the groove C12 is located at the end, so when the seat post clip 120 is sleeved on the end, the wall of the middle tube C1 can be tightened and the gap of the groove C12 can be reduced, thereby fixing the seat post 110 and the middle tube C1. The retaining ring 121 has a C-shaped ring structure, and the seat post clamp 120 may further include a wrench (not shown) pivotally connected to the retaining ring 121, the wrench being actuated to clamp or unclamp the retaining ring 121, and in the first embodiment, the radial through hole 122 is located on a side of the retaining ring 121 adjacent to the wrench and can be protected by the wrench.
The radial through hole 122 penetrates through the body of the retaining ring 121, the elastic positioning element 124 may include a pin 1241 and an elastic element 1242, the pin 1241 is located in the radial through hole 122 and selectively abuts against the limiting groove 113, and the elastic element 1242 is accommodated in the radial through hole 122 and abuts against between the anti-theft screw 123 and the pin 1241.
As shown in fig. 3, the pin 1241 may comprise a head 1241a and a body 1241b, the body 1241b is integrally connected to the head 1241a, the radial bore 122 may comprise a first section and a second section connected to each other, the second section being adjacent to the middle tube C1 and having a smaller inner diameter such that the body 1241b of the pin 1241 may pass through the second section and protrude into the hole C11 of the middle tube C1, and the head 1241a is retained in the first section. Therefore, when the position-limiting groove 113 of the seat post 110 is not aligned with the elastic positioning element 124, the elastic element 1242 is compressed, the body 1241b of the pin 1241 abuts against the outer wall of the seat post 110, and the seat post 110 is not limited by the elastic positioning element 124, so that after the seat post clamp 120 is released, the seat post 110 can move relative to the middle tube C1 to adjust the height.
On the contrary, as shown in fig. 4, when the seat post 110 is moved to a certain height to align the elastic positioning element 124 with the limiting groove 113, the elastic element 1242 is reset to push the pin 1241 outwards, so that the body 1241b protrudes into and abuts against the limiting groove 113, and at this time, the seat post 110 cannot move upwards any more, unless the engagement state of the elastic positioning element 124 and the limiting groove 113 is released, the seat post 110 cannot be pulled out of the middle tube C1. In other embodiments, the upper wall of the position-limiting groove may have an inclined surface structure, or the surface of the pin may have a one-way inclined surface structure, or the upper R angle of the pin may be larger than the lower R angle, so that the elastic positioning member may be pressed to retract when the seat post moves downward, and thus the seat post may be prevented from moving upward but not moving downward.
The anti-theft screw 123 may include a socket 1231 for a tool (not shown) to be inserted into, and the cross-sectional shape of the socket 1231 may be triangular. Therefore, after the wrench is opened, if the user holds a special tool corresponding to the insertion hole 1231, the anti-theft screw 123 can be detached, and at this time, the elastic positioning element 124 is not pressed by the anti-theft screw 123 and can exit the limiting groove 113, so that the seat post 110 can be pulled out of the middle tube C1. In this way, since the insertion hole 1231 of the anti-theft screw 123 has an irregular cross-sectional shape, the anti-theft screw 123 cannot be detached at will, and therefore the engagement between the elastic positioning member 124 and the limiting groove 113 cannot be released, and the seat post 110 can be effectively prevented from being stolen. In other embodiments, the cross-sectional shape of the insertion hole may be polygonal other than hexagonal, or polygonal including middle protruding points, or star-shaped, irregular, etc., without being limited to the above disclosure.
Accordingly, the elastic positioning element 124 has elasticity, so when it is not aligned with the limiting groove 113, it will elastically abut against the seat post 110 without interfering with the height adjustment of the seat post 110. Furthermore, in the manufacturing process, the recessed limiting groove 113 can be formed at the lower end of the seat post 110 by using a lathe, so that the manufacturing process is simple. In addition, the seat post 110 itself does not need to be additionally made into a longitudinal groove structure, and the structural strength can be maintained.
Referring to fig. 5 and 6, fig. 5 is a front view illustrating a seat post 210 of a seat post anti-theft structure according to a second embodiment of the utility model, and fig. 6 is a front exploded view illustrating the seat post 210 of the second embodiment of fig. 5. The seat post anti-theft structure (not shown in fig. 5 and 6) of the second embodiment is similar to the seat post anti-theft structure 100 of the first embodiment shown in fig. 1 to 4, except that the seat post 210 includes a lower tube 212, an upper tube 211 and a tail plug 215, the tail plug 215 is assembled at the tail end of the lower tube 212, and the limiting groove 213 is located in the tail plug 215. In other words, the second embodiment is not a lathe for forming the limiting groove 213 on the lower pipe 212, but the seat post 210 can also include the limiting groove 213 by combining the tail plug 215 with the limiting groove 213 on the lower pipe 212, which is more suitable for the lower pipe 212 with a thinner pipe wall.
